Financial Literacy in Duval County Schools

As a financial professional, I am seeing more and more young people under educated when it comes to personal finances. It is my goal to help put into place a Personal Finance course for students in high school. Over time I plan for this course to be mandatory for graduation.
The course will teach important information everyone needs to know before entering the workforce. Basic information including: taxes, credit, loans/interest, basic investing, employee benefits, savings/budgeting, risk management, and more.
Before presenting the plan for implementation to the school board, I would like to have a solid backing from Duval county high school students, high school alumni, and parents who believe this information is important for their kids to learn in an official capacity.
